Здравствуйте дорогие формумчанине! Подскажите как сохранить файлы 3D деталей Компаса v23 в более ранние, чем в v21?
Добрый день.
Может попробовать IKompasDocument1::SaveAsEx + ksSaveDocumentVersionEnum
Автору лучше посоветовать поискать SaveRaster_V4.0.39 на форуме.
Цитата: AlexTest от 07.02.25, 14:18:31Здравствуйте дорогие формумчанине! Подскажите как сохранить файлы 3D деталей Компаса v23 в более ранние, чем в v21?
Пока просматривается один способ.
Из КОМПАС V23 сохранить в V21. Из КОМПАС V21 сохранить в V19. И так далее...
Сам не пробовал.
Цитата: lavgirb от 07.02.25, 15:30:34V23 сохранить в V21. Из КОМПАС V21 сохранить в V19.
Считается единственно правильным, когда на компьютере Компас одной версии.
Цитата: lavgirb от 07.02.25, 15:30:34Пока просматривается один способ.
Из КОМПАС V23 сохранить в V21. Из КОМПАС V21 сохранить в V19. И так далее...
Поставить несколько операционок и на них только Компас (машиностроительный) разных версий? Полностью (с библиотеками) или без библиотек можно обойтись?
Цитата: СВ от 07.02.25, 15:40:14Поставить несколько операционок и на них только Компас? Полностью (с библиотеками) или без библиотек можно обойтись?
Я конечно извиняюсь - Вы хоть сами поняли что написали?
Цитата: lavgirb от 07.02.25, 15:30:34Из КОМПАС V23 сохранить в V21. Из КОМПАС V21 сохранить в V19. И так далее...
В этом есть что то.. довольно часто в пересохранении вылеты с ошибками и
получал номера ошибок.
subprocess .run(app_path, check=True)
Сохранить сразу в версию 5.11! Делов то...
Цитата: Doom2 от 07.02.25, 15:44:07Я конечно извиняюсь - Вы хоть сами поняли что написали?
Что тут непонятного? У меня несколько операционок на домашнем компе. И Компасы разные имеются. :)
Цитата: IgorT от 07.02.25, 15:47:36Что тут непонятного? У меня несколько операционок на домашнем компе. И Компасы разные имеются.
Ну а как себе это представляете ? вручную их все запускать и потом там вручную запускать утилиты ?
Цитата: IgorT от 07.02.25, 15:45:40Сохранить сразу в версию 5.11! Делов то...
В 23-й версии возможность сохранения в 5-ю версию отключили.
Можно попробовать сохранить в STEP (будет без истории), а затем открывать в любом компасе.
Цитата: YNA от 07.02.25, 15:53:35Можно попробовать сохранить в STEP (будет без истории), а затем открывать в любом компасе.
И в этом даже есть ошибки.. и их там не мало.
Цитата: Валерий Изранов от 07.02.25, 15:09:15Автору лучше посоветовать поискать SaveRaster_V4.0.39 на форуме.
Данная версия с КОМПАС-3D v23 не работает.
С КОМПАС-3D v18.1 - v23 работает
SaveRaster V5.1.55 (https://forum.ascon.ru/index.php?topic=38319.msg332207#msg332207) и сохраняет в следующие форматы:
BMP, GIF, JPEG, PNG, TIFF, TGA, XLS, EMF, PDF, IGES, SAT, X_T, X_B, STEP AP203, WRL, STL, C3D,
DXF, DWG, КОМПАС-3D V5.11_R03, КОМПАС-3D V6_PLUS, КОМПАС-3D V7.0, КОМПАС-3D V7_PLUS, КОМПАС-3D V8.0,
КОМПАС-3D V8_PLUS, КОМПАС-3D V9.0, КОМПАС-3D V10.0, КОМПАС-3D V11.0, КОМПАС-3D V12.0, КОМПАС-3D V13.0,
КОМПАС-3D V14.0, КОМПАС-3D V14.1, КОМПАС-3D V14.2, КОМПАС-3D V15.0, КОМПАС-3D V15.1, КОМПАС-3D V16.0,
КОМПАС-3D V16.1, КОМПАС-3D V17.0, КОМПАС-3D V17.1, КОМПАС-3D V18.0, КОМПАС-3D V18.1, КОМПАС-3D V19.0,
КОМПАС-3D V20.0, КОМПАС-3D V21.0, КОМПАС-3D V22.0, КОМПАС-3D V23.0.
Цитата: Doom2 от 07.02.25, 15:51:34Ну а как себе это представляете ? вручную их все запускать и потом там вручную запускать утилиты ?
Не понял. Это что, проблема? Нет тут никакой проблемы.
Цитата: Doom2 от 07.02.25, 15:55:39И в этом даже есть ошибки.. и их там не мало.
А какие именно ошибки? Что то никогда не случались. После того как экспорт в формат JT мягко выражаясь испортили, формат СТЕП стал наш "хлеб насущный" без него ни какого обмена практически не происходит, особенно если версии Компасов разные.
Цитата: YNA от 08.02.25, 11:04:17А какие именно ошибки?
Ошибки в преобразовании геометрии. Участки 3D не конвертируются в step. В итоге там только части модели а остальное пустота.
Еще столкнулся с такой проблемой при открывании step модели в 16 версии Компаса все хорошо открывается а если ее открыть в 22 версии модель не прорисовывается. Тут я думаю из за видеокарты
Цитата: Doom2 от 08.02.25, 11:22:57Еще столкнулся с такой проблемой при открывании step модели в 16 версии Компаса все хорошо открывается а если ее открыть в 22 версии модель не прорисовывается. Тут я думаю из за видеокарты
Кошмар! Ни когда такого не встречал,, но спорить не буду, возможно ещё зависит от железа, Оси и прочих обстоятельств, ну в виде фаз Луны. :)
Цитата: YNA от 08.02.25, 11:33:01Оси и прочих обстоятельств, ну в виде фаз Луны
Ну тут даже лвёнок может волком завыть :-)))
есть такие утилиты на сайте вмасштабе.ру
https://vmasshtabe.ru/design-automation/utilita-dlya-paketnogo-sohraneniya-fajlov-kompas-v-raznye-versii-i-formaty.html
https://vmasshtabe.ru/design-automation/massovoe-sohranenie-faylov-kompas-3d.html
Цитата: YNA от 07.02.25, 15:53:35В 23-й версии возможность сохранения в 5-ю версию отключили.
Можно попробовать сохранить в STEP (будет без истории), а затем открывать в любом компасе.
SaveRaster V5.1.55 (https://forum.ascon.ru/index.php?topic=38319.msg332207#msg332207) сохраняет из v23 в версию 5.11, но почему-то система, версию не определяет, а в 6-ю уже показывает.
(http:///attach%5D)